The first practice of live striker from Roki Sasaki attracts a crowd to the Dodgers camp: `Everyone is excited to look at him ”

Glendale, Arizona – For the first time in a Dodgers uniform, the 23 -year -old right -hander, Roki Sasaki, threw the strikers on Wednesday in front of a gigantic crowd of spectators, who rarely come together for such a baseball baseball component training sessions in the spring.

A year ago, it was the first live shot practice of Shohei Ohtani who had buzzed the camelback ranchWhile impatient fans filling the backfields had their first glimpse of the superstar in action with Dodger Blue. If Ohtani would face the strikers as a launcher this spring as part of its progress of the elbow surgery, this could usurp the inaugural practice of the practice of the live striker from Sasaki as the culmination of the spring training of Los Angeles. But from now on, Sasaki’s first chance to face the strikers represents The high waters’ mark for the plot in the Dodgers camp.

On Wednesday, there was an additional anticipation after the team’s daily training program said Freddie Freeman and Max Muncy when two of the strikers were to face Sasaki, but his enemies ended up being Tommy Edman and Miguel Rojas, as well as two veteran invitations to Eddie Rosario Eddie Rosario, and two veterans who are invited to Eddie Rosario and David Bote. Sasaki launched 27 launches on two simulated rounds, totaling nine plates appearances of the four opposite strikers. He struck a hug while looking with a quick ball and has amazed a few ugly puffs from Rosario on the separator. Along the way, he allowed hard contact in Bote and Edman.

Overall, the results were trivial in both directions, but Sasaki was encouraged on the way in which it happened, in particular compared to his first training enclosure in the spring several days earlier.

“I was not nervous, but face the strikers for the first time using a major league ball and a sort of pitch in a play environment for the first time in a while, I felt like that would go and I used to be back in the flow of the game, ”said Sasaki later by an interpreter.

Although Sasaki did not know where his speed was, he said he thought he had thrown stronger on Wednesday than during his enclosure, and he said it was useful to get on a mound with a real adversary live before him.

“Having strikers in the box, even if I launched a decent amount of bullets, I felt that my command was somehow where I was generally aimed,” he said.

Sasaki strongly relied on his combo of fast ball balls very tuned for Wednesday, but he also mixed a cursor. Because as dominant as its radiator and its separator have been during his NPB career, the progression of his cursor will be essential to his development when he transitions to MLB. Like ASs à Haute Octane such as Spencer Strider and the new teammate Tyler Glasnow have demonstrated it in recent years, it is not impossible to succeed as leaving with two locations if the two locations are that GOOD.

But for Sasaki to reach its full potential, an expansion of its arsenal via increased use of cursors will probably be necessary – and he is committed to pursuing such a change.

On the mound, there is a lot of room for the improvement of the young launcher. Apart from that, Sasaki always learns what it means to be a main character in the team that manager Dave Roberts was called “the epicenter of baseball” several times, while adapting simultaneously to a new culture and to a daily country and responsibilities of being a large league launcher. This surely helps to have two compatriots including Sasaki sandwich lockers in the Dodgers clubhouse: Ohtani, which has achieved the pressure and expectations of being the greatest celebrity of sport for almost a decade, and Yoshinobu Yamamoto, Who made the jump from NPB to MLB a year ago at a relatively young age.

“From the first day of the camp, they were very useful to guide me through everything I don’t know,” said Sasaki. “And at the start of the games, there will be more and more things that I do not know, so being able to tell them about these things will be very useful.”

While the depth table in charge of dodgers should, in theory, facilitate pressure on Sasaki to occur like an ace, immediately, The media threshing surrounding its recruited season will not expect anynce soon. As such, each step towards its beginnings in the big league will meet with a higher examination and a curiosity.

Wednesday, Sasaki managed to keep his goal between the mound and his receiver, Will Smith, despite the amazing number of participants on and around the field that took place to see him. Hundreds of fans filled the grass behind the back of the background of the Dodgers, with many jockeys for the position to capture photos or videos of Sasaki releasing land. Dozens of teammates, including Ohtani, Yamamoto and Blake Snell, stood behind the marble alongside a herd of members of the high -ranking Office Front, notably Andrew Friedman and Brandon Gomes, for a view of the first launches of Sasaki . On the left line, Sasaki’s agent Joel Wolfe watched his famous client to make his first competitive throws from afar as Dodger.

Bote said he had never seen that many people – fans and / or members of an organization – come together to look at some simulated rounds in February. But he saw the crowd behind the net as proof that the Sasaki teammates are not just curious to see him forced; They are also impatient to help him succeed.

“The cool part too is all the teammates … The support of the group here, strikers, launchers, seeing what Roki can do,” said Bote. “To go out and do this with this group of people, and throw a living BP with 50 people literally just behind you – it takes courage.”

It was undoubtedly an unusual attention for a common element of the practice of spring – and it extended to the clubhouse after training.

“I have never seen so many people here to see me talk A live BP, “said Edman amused. “It was definitely a fun environment. Everyone is delighted to look at him.

“I’m delighted to play behind him in certain games this year.”
